A custom-built Magento 2 / Adobe Commerce payment integration that adds Easypaisa and JazzCash mobile-wallet and card rails to your checkout, built, installed and supported by ECOSIRE on your own store. One-time license from $249.00 USD for Magento 2 / Adobe Commerce (build-to-order) — includes 12 months of updates and support.

A custom-built Magento 2 / Adobe Commerce payment integration that adds Easypaisa and JazzCash mobile-wallet and card rails to your checkout, built, installed and supported by ECOSIRE on your own store.
Keine Zahlung jetzt. Dies sendet eine Angebotsanfrage an unser Team – wir melden uns per E-Mail mit Preisen und nächsten Schritten.
Pakistani shoppers overwhelmingly pay with Easypaisa and JazzCash mobile wallets — yet Magento 2 ships with no native support for either, and the Adobe Commerce Marketplace has no reliable, maintained extension for them. This is a build-to-order integration: ECOSIRE develops, installs and supports a proper payment module on your Magento install. It is not an instant Marketplace download — we build it against your store, theme and the gateway credentials issued to your merchant account.
Easypaisa and JazzCash as native Magento 2 payment methods, selectable in Luma, Hyvä, and PWA/headless checkout
Mobile-wallet rails (Easypaisa Mobile Account, JazzCash Mobile Account) plus card rails where the merchant account supports them
Built on Magento payment service contracts and the gateway command pattern (CommandPool, ValidatorPool, Gateway\Http\Client)
Dedicated server-to-server callback (IPN) controller with signature/hash verification and replay protection
Reliable order-state transitions via payment->registerCaptureNotification() so invoices, order status and emails stay consistent
Status polling and reconciliation (optional cron) to resolve delayed or dropped wallet confirmations
We deliver a real Magento payment method module under app/code/Ecosire/EasypaisaJazzcash, wired through Magento's payment service contracts and gateway command pattern (CommandPool, ValidatorPool, Gateway\Http\Client). Both wallets appear as selectable methods in Luma and Hyvä/PWA checkout, configured entirely from Stores → Configuration → Payment Methods with per-website scope, sandbox/production toggles, and credentials stored via Magento's config (encrypted where applicable).
The integration handles the full transaction lifecycle: initiate → redirect/OTP → callback verification → order placement. A dedicated controller receives the gateway's server-to-server callback (IPN), validates the signature/hash, and transitions the order through payment->registerCaptureNotification() so order state, invoice and email are consistent. We implement status polling and reconciliation for delayed confirmations, refund handling via the gateway's refund API mapped to Magento credit memos, and strict PKR currency handling.
Everything is built on supported extension points — di.xml, plugins/interceptors, **observers on sales_order_* events, admin ACL, and optional cron for reconciliation — so it survives bin/magento setup:upgrade and core patches. We support Magento Open Source and Adobe Commerce 2.4.x** (PHP 8.1–8.3). After go-live you get a documented module, source code you own, and a support window for fixes and gateway API changes.
Runs a Magento 2 / Adobe Commerce store serving Pakistani customers and is losing checkout conversions because buyers want Easypaisa or JazzCash but only cards or cash on delivery are offered.
Wants both wallets to appear cleanly in checkout with reliable order status, working refunds, and a configuration screen they can manage without touching code.
Maintains the store and wants a properly architected, upgrade-safe payment module (service contracts, di.xml, ACL, observers) rather than building an Easypaisa/JazzCash integration from scratch.
Kaufen Sie die Lizenz auf ecosire.com und laden Sie die ZIP-Datei des Easypaisa & JazzCash Payment Gateways for Magento 2-Moduls von Ihrem Konto-Dashboard herunter.
Extrahieren Sie die ZIP-Datei in Ihren Odoo-Ordner für benutzerdefinierte Add-ons auf dem Server (oder laden Sie sie über „Apps“ > „Aus Datei installieren“ auf Odoo.sh/Runbot hoch).
Aktivieren Sie den Entwicklermodus, öffnen Sie „Apps“, klicken Sie auf „Apps-Liste aktualisieren“, suchen Sie nach „Easypaisa & JazzCash Payment Gateways for Magento 2“ und klicken Sie auf „Installieren“.
Öffnen Sie das neue Menü, fügen Sie Ihren ECOSIRE-Lizenzschlüssel ein, verbinden Sie alle externen Anmeldeinformationen (Shopify, Amazon, Stripe usw.) und speichern Sie.
Führen Sie den integrierten Verbindungstest aus, synchronisieren Sie Ihre ersten 10 Datensätze und planen Sie den wiederkehrenden Cron. Wenden Sie sich an den Support, wenn etwas fehlschlägt.
| Kriterium | ECOSIRE | Benutzerdefinierter Build | Konkurrent | Odoo Native |
|---|---|---|---|---|
| Native Easypaisa & JazzCash payment methods in checkout | ||||
| Built on Magento payment service contracts (upgrade-safe architecture) | ||||
| Server-to-server callback (IPN) verification & reconciliation | ||||
| Refund handling mapped to Magento credit memos | ||||
| Installed, tested and supported on your store by the builder | ||||
| You own the source code (no lock-in) | ||||
| Maintained for gateway API & Magento 2.4.x changes | ||||
| Available instantly without a build lead time |
This is build-to-order, so there is an honest lead time — typically about 2 to 3 weeks from kickoff, depending on which rails your merchant accounts enable and your environment access. The clock starts once you have provided your Easypaisa/JazzCash merchant (sandbox) credentials and staging access. We build, test in sandbox, then run a live verification transaction with you before go-live. If your merchant accounts are not yet approved, that approval time is outside our control and runs in parallel.
Yes. Every build includes a defined post-launch support window for bug fixes and for adapting to Easypaisa or JazzCash gateway/API changes. Because you own the source code, you are never locked in. After the included window, we offer optional ongoing support and maintenance, and we test compatibility against your Magento 2.4.x minor and security patch upgrades on request.
No. We do not sell an instant Marketplace download for this. We custom-build the module against your store, theme and gateway credentials, then install and support it. This avoids the common problem of abandoned or generic wallet extensions that break on the next gateway or Magento update. The $249 covers the build, installation, testing and the initial support window.
Yes. You must hold (or apply for) merchant accounts with Easypaisa and JazzCash; they issue the API credentials, merchant IDs and the rails (mobile wallet and, where applicable, cards) tied to your business. We integrate with the credentials you are issued — we cannot resell or provision payment processing on your behalf. We will guide you on exactly which credentials and callback URLs are required.
Yes. It supports both Magento Open Source and Adobe Commerce on 2.4.x (PHP 8.1–8.3). Because it is built on Magento's payment service contracts and standard renderer pattern, it integrates with Luma, Hyvä, and PWA/headless (GraphQL) checkouts. Headless/PWA stores may require a small amount of additional frontend wiring, which we scope and confirm before we start.
A custom-built Magento 2 / Adobe Commerce payment integration that adds Easypaisa and JazzCash mobile-wallet and card rails to your checkout, built, installed and supported by ECOSIRE on your own store.